Y170719PS
Emotional POP SONGS with Male or Female Vocals are needed for a $3,500, NON-Exclusive, Direct-to-Music Supervisor Montage Placement in a Pilot for a new TV series on a Major Broadcast Network. They’re searching for Down-to-Mid-Tempo Songs that would fall in the broad stylistic wheelhouse as the references below: “Photograph” by Ed Sheeran: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=nSDgHBxUbVQ “I Will Remember You” by Sarah Mclachlan: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=nSz16ngdsG0 “7 Years” by Lukas Graham: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=LHCob76kigA Please submit well-crafted songs that have an intimate, introspective vibe that will emotionally connect with an audience. Instrumentation can be as simple as an acoustic guitar/vocal or piano/vocal, or you can go bigger and land somewhere in the middle lane. Your vocal performance should be heartfelt, honest, and hopeful. Lyric themes should focus on topics like remembering, memories, and/or keeping people close to your heart, etc.. Please steer clear of submitting anything that’s too sad or dramatic. Keep it touching and positive, or maybe a tad bittersweet, but not sad. Avoiding references to specific names, dates, times, brands, and profanity will probably work best for this pitch. Please do NOT copy the referenced acts/artists or songs in any way, shape, or form. Use them only as a general guide for tempo, texture, tone, and vibe. Broadcast Quality is needed (great sounding home recordings are fine). The estimated license fee for this placement is (up-to) $3,500, depending on the ultimate use. This is a Non-Exclusive, Direct-to-Music Supervisor placement, so you’ll keep 100% ownership of your Copyright and Master Recording, plus you’ll also get 100% of the Master License Fee and any applicable performance royalties. You must own or control your Copyright and Master Recording to pitch for this opportunity. All Submissions will be screened on a Yes/No basis. No full critiques. Please submit 1-3 Songs online or per CD no later than 11:59PM (PDT), Wednesday, July 19th, 2017. TAXI #Y170719PS
